Airport helper employers in the UAE are led by dnata (DXB & DWC ground handling), Etihad Airport Services (AUH), Sharjah Aviation Services (SHJ), airline fleets (Emirates, Etihad, flydubai, Air Arabia) and specialist cabin-cleaning contractors across all four UAE airports.

Work splits into two channels: airside helper roles (baggage make-up, ULD build-up, ramp support, cabin cleaning turnaround) and landside helper roles (trolley collection, wheelchair assistance, meet-and-greet, lost-and-found support). Airside helpers earn ramp allowance top-ups, while landside helpers work fixed shifts with predictable rotations.

What to Expect from Airport Helper Jobs in the UAE

A typical airport-helper shift starts with a Security Restricted Area (SRA) or landside badge check and a briefing on the day’s flight roster. The rest of the shift alternates helper tasks (loading, cleaning, guiding, fetching) with brief hand-overs between flights.

A shift generally involves:

  • Load, unload and transfer baggage / cargo between belts and dollies.
  • Support ramp agents with ULD hookups, chocks and cones.
  • Clean aircraft cabins between rotations (seat pockets, trays, aisles).
  • Collect and re-stage passenger trolleys in landside and airside zones.
  • Assist reduced-mobility passengers with wheelchairs and boarding.
  • Follow SSM (ramp safety) and hi-vis rules across all zones.
  • Handover the trolley, hi-vis and daily checklist clearly at end of shift.
Good to know: Airport helper roles in the UAE fall under UAE Labour Law (Federal Decree-Law No. 33 of 2021), MOHRE regulations, GCAA airport-security rules and site-specific SSM rules. Legitimate airport handlers register you with MOHRE, apply for your work permit + SRA / landside pass, deduct end-of-service gratuity and give you a written contract. If a “job offer” asks you to pay a fee or bypasses MOHRE registration, it is not a legal contract.

Salary, Benefits and What “AED 2,000+ / month” Really Means

AED 2,000+ / month is the entry-level monthly rate for airport helpers in the UAE. Night, weekend, public-holiday and airside-endorsed shifts add to the base, and progression to ramp agent / cabin-clean team lead moves you into higher bands.

Component Typical Range (AED) Notes
Entry level (landside trolley / trolley helper) AED 2,000 – 2,300 Starting rate; night allowance kicks in from month 2.
Baggage / ramp helper (1+ year) AED 2,300 – 2,700 Standard airside rate.
Cabin-clean turnaround helper AED 2,400 – 2,800 Trained in aircraft-specific turnaround times.
Night + weekend premium AED +180 – 400 24/7 airside shifts add materially to take-home.
Overtime (typical) AED +150 – 300 Peak seasons and cover shifts.
Approximate gross AED 2,000 – 3,200 (approx. INR 46,000 – 73,600) Standard 8-hour day; overtime, night and Friday shifts pay at UAE Labour Law rate.

Two costs the offer letter will not mention: safety-shoe deposit (refunded on exit) and any airside safety endorsements you fund yourself. Legitimate UAE airport handlers pay for the mandatory SSM induction and SRA-badge fees in your first month.

Who Can Apply for Airport Helper Jobs in the UAE

Three filters decide this role in the UAE, and only one of them is your CV.

  • Open to all nationalities; MOHRE-sponsored work permit + residence visa + SRA / landside badge arranged by the employer.
  • Class 8 pass minimum; basic English (reading flight boards and radio).
  • A clean criminal-record certificate (police clearance from home country) — strict for SRA pass.
  • Physical fitness — the job involves 8+ hours standing / lifting up to 20 kg.
  • Language — working English for passenger assistance; basic Arabic / Hindi / Urdu on ramp.
  • A willingness to work a 24/7 rotating shift including nights, weekends and peak-season overtime.

Step by Step: How to Apply Online

  1. Confirm your right to work in the UAE (employer sponsors MOHRE work permit and SRA / landside badge).
  2. Prepare a one-page CV leading with any airport, hotel, hospitality or facility-services experience.
  3. Assemble a clean criminal-record certificate and a valid health-fitness declaration for UAE medical.
  4. Search the official portals below for “airport helper”, “baggage helper”, “trolley attendant” and apply directly on dnata, Etihad Airport Services or airline career pages.
  5. On a conditional offer, complete the UAE medical, MOHRE contract signing, SRA-badge issue and mandatory SSM training.
  6. Do not pay any recruiter or intermediary for a job, offer letter or visa.

Important Details to Check Before Moving Forward

  • UAE minimum-wage rules apply for skilled/unskilled tiers — check your contracted hours × rate meets it.
  • Confirm whether the role is airside (SRA pass required) or landside — pay and pass process differ.
  • Ask about mandatory training (SSM, airside safety, PRM assistance, PPE) and who pays.
  • Check the shuttle / accommodation policy — most handlers provide free camp + transport.
  • For non-UAE nationals: confirm the specific MOHRE work-permit category in your offer letter.
